Carbon Dioxide
Carbon dioxide is an invisible, scentless gas that results from the combustion of carbon and organic materials as well as the process of respiration. It occurs naturally in the atmosphere and is taken in by plants for the process of photosynthesis.
Respiratory Surfaces
The parts of organisms where gas exchange between the external environment and the internal tissues occurs, typically thin, moist, and highly vascularized for efficient diffusion of gases.
Moist
Slightly wet or damp, often used to describe environments or surfaces.
Choking
The blockage of the airway by a foreign object, leading to a severe reduction in breathing or inability to breathe.
